The ongoing conflict in Ukraine has resulted in substantial losses, including both military personnel and civilians. Notable sacrifices include Mykola Shevchenko, a platoon commander, and Andrii Vshestenko, a police officer from Sumy, both killed on missions. Additionally, the tragic crash of a Mi-24 helicopter claimed the lives of the entire crew, including Ukraine's Hero Oleksandr Shemet. Reports from international actors such as British intelligence reveal catastrophic numbers, with estimations suggesting around 1.6 million Russian losses since the invasion began. The United Nations has documented the civilian impact, noting 1,420 civilian casualties recently. Despite these losses, Ukraine remains resilient, supported by Ukrainian and international volunteers, including individuals like Czech fighter Jirka Kotrla. The nation's resolve is further illustrated by Zelenskyy's public addresses, acknowledging the heavy toll on both sides. Nonetheless, the conflict continues to demand sacrifices, spotlighting the enduring cost of war.

What is the extent of civilian losses in Ukraine due to the conflict?

Civilian losses in Ukraine have been severe, with recent United Nations reports documenting over 1,420 fatalities in a six-month period. These figures, though alarming, reflect broader trends of civilian jeopardy in conflict zones, particularly given ongoing Russian military activities. The toll includes casualties from bombings, missile strikes, and other wartime atrocities. Despite efforts to safeguard non-combatants, the conflict's reach into civilian areas continues to pose substantial risks, underscoring the war's broad humanitarian impact and the pressing need for comprehensive international interventions to protect lives.
